v1.2.4: New Database Check Command, Desktop Bug Fixes

Release Date: February 15, 2026


One-Sentence Summary

This update adds a database check command for easier troubleshooting, and fixes some desktop bugs.


New Feature: Database Check Command

What was updated?

Added the opencode db command, allowing direct querying and inspection of OpenCode's SQLite database.

What is opencode db?

This is a developer tool that lets you directly view content stored in the database, such as OpenCode session data and file records.

When to use it?

You can use it to troubleshoot the following issues:

IssueUsage
Can't find sessionopencode db "SELECT * FROM sessions"
Abnormal file recordsopencode db "SELECT * FROM files"
Want to see database structureopencode db ".schema"

Note: Regular users generally don't need this command; only use it when encountering data issues.


New Feature: JSON Migration Improvement

What was updated?

When migrating from JSON format to SQLite database, all IDs are now derived from file paths to ensure consistency.

What are the benefits?

Ensures IDs remain consistent after data migration, avoiding data association errors.


Bug Fix: Desktop File Tree Crash

The Previous Problem

In the desktop application, opening the file tree in certain situations could cause the program to crash.

The Current Situation

This stack overflow issue has been fixed, and the file tree can now be used normally.


Bug Fix: Notification Clearing

The Previous Problem

Desktop application notifications kept piling up and couldn't be cleared.

The Current Situation

Added a "Clear Notifications" action, allowing manual clearing of the notification list.
